About the role
Our Animal Care Technicians provide loving care for our pet guests while they stay and play in our pet hotel, focusing on safety, comfort, and cleanliness. Responsibilities
- Cleaning and maintenance of pet suites, condos, general boarding areas, and kitchen
- Feeding and watering pet guests
- Monitoring and charting every pet guest
- Monitoring pet belongings
- Laundering duties
- Assisting other associates and performing other duties as needed
- Welcomes both human and pet guests
- Correctly identify animal body language/behavior
- Follows safe handling procedures
- Checking in and out of pet guests while providing excellent customer service
- Escorts pets to and from their rooms
- Works both individually and as a team player while performing duties
- Contributes in maintaining the cleanliness of the facility
- Communication with management and other team members
- Sanitizes/disinfects pet suites, condos, and general boarding areas
- Monitors and accurately charts consumption and elimination of every pet and reports any concerns to management
- Provides individual care of all boarding guests
- Feeds and medicates according to instructions
- Performs activities as scheduled
Requirements
- Possess a love of animals
- Displays a professional manner at all times
- Ability to work evenings, weekends, and holidays
- Lift/carry 40 pounds or more
- Able to stand/walk for eight hours a day
- Able to work in a fast-paced environment
- Able to work on a computer system
- Able to handle dogs on leashes and work in an environment with exposure to disinfectant/sanitation chemicals, animal dander, and excretions
- High School Graduate or Equivalent
- At least 1 year of professional animal experience
